苹果企业签可以用于分发给外部用户吗?

在现代企业环境中,移动应用已经成为提升效率、增强协作和优化业务流程的关键工具。苹果企业签名(Apple Enterprise Program)为企业提供了一种灵活、高效的应用分发方式,允许企业直接将自开发的应用分发给内部员工或特定用户,绕过App Store的审核过程。然而,苹果企业签名是否可以用于分发给外部用户呢?本文将详细探讨这一问题,并提供相关的法律、技术和实践建议。

概述

苹果企业签名是指通过Apple Developer Program提供的企业开发者计划,为应用添加数字签名,使其能够在特定设备上安装。企业签名证书具备以下特点:

  • 企业身份验证: 只有合法注册的企业或组织才能申请企业签名证书,确保应用来源可靠。
  • 权限控制: 企业签名证书允许企业控制应用的安装范围,确保应用仅被授权用户安装和使用。
  • 安全保障: 企业签名证书经过苹果官方认证,保障应用的安全性和可靠性。

适用范围

根据苹果的官方规定,企业签名证书主要用于企业内部应用的分发。以下是一些常见的适用场景:

  • 企业内部应用: 企业可以开发用于内部办公、员工培训或生产管理的应用程序,并通过企业签名将其分发给员工使用。
  • 测试版本分发: 在应用开发阶段,开发者需要将测试版本分发给内部测试团队,快速收集反馈并进行迭代优化。
  • 定制化应用: 为特定客户开发的定制化软件,例如行业解决方案或企业内部工具,需要直接部署到客户的设备上。

苹果企业签名是否可以用于分发给外部用户?

根据苹果的服务条款,企业签名证书仅限于企业内部使用,不允许用于分发给外部用户或公开发布。以下是一些相关的法律和技术考虑:

法律考虑:

  • 服务条款: 苹果的服务条款明确规定,企业签名证书仅限于企业内部使用,不得用于分发给外部用户或公开发布。违反该条款可能导致证书被吊销或法律纠纷。
  • 知识产权: 使用企业签名分发应用时,企业需要确保所有知识产权和使用权已经获得授权,避免侵犯他人的版权或专利。

技术考虑:

  • 证书管理: 企业签名证书的管理和维护需要专业技术支持,确保证书的安全性和有效性。
  • 设备管理: 企业需要有效管理设备的UDID,确保应用仅安装在授权设备上。

替代方案

如果企业需要将应用分发给外部用户,可以考虑以下替代方案:

1. App Store 发布:

  • 优点: 合法合规,用户信任度高。
  • 缺点: 审核过程复杂繁琐,审核标准严格,需要时间等待。

2. TestFlight 分发:

  • 优点: 官方认可,稳定性高。
  • 缺点: 需要上传到 TestFlight 平台,测试人数有限。

3. 第三方应用商店:

  • 优点: 分发灵活,用户群体广泛。
  • 缺点: 安全性较低,可能存在法律风险。

实际案例

案例一:大型连锁餐饮企业

  • 需求: 开发内部点餐系统,用于各门店员工下单、配餐、结算等操作。
  • 解决方案: 使用企业签名将点餐系统App分发到所有门店的iPad设备上,实现快速部署和统一管理。
  • 结果: 提高了工作效率和数据安全性,确保了应用的合规使用。

案例二:金融科技公司

  • 需求: 开发移动办公平台,供内部员工访问公司内部系统、处理业务数据等。
  • 解决方案: 使用企业签名将移动办公平台App分发给员工,并设置访问权限,保障企业数据安全。
  • 结果: 提升了员工工作效率,确保了数据的安全性和合规性。

总结

苹果企业签名为企业内部应用分发提供了一种安全、高效的解决方案,但根据苹果的服务条款,企业签名证书仅限于企业内部使用,不允许用于分发给外部用户或公开发布。企业在选择应用分发方式时,应根据自身需求和实际情况进行综合评估,选择合适的替代方案,以确保应用的安全性和合规性。希望本文能够为您提供全面的指导,帮助您理解苹果企业签名的适用范围和相关法律、技术考虑。